biotechnology lab techniques - BTEC 14A (3 units)

An introduction to laboratory techniques needed for entry-level positions in the biotechnology industry and research laboratories. Intended as an introductory class for the students in preparation of the more advanced biotechnology classes and/or the Bioscience internship.

Pre-requisites: None. A basic understanding of biology (DNA, replication, transcription, translation) and chemistry is needed - recommended course preparation is Bio 11 and Chem 32. 

Programs: BTEC 14A is a requirement for the Lab Assistant Certificate, and can also be taken as part of the 4+ units of wet lab courses needed for the Bioscience Internship program (for those not going through the Bridge to Bioscience Program).  BTEC 14A is a major elective for the Biotechnology AS degree.
